Pending Home Sales See Biggest Gain In A Year
✉️ Want to forward this article? Click here.
Pending home sales rose in March as mortgage rates fell.
The National Association of Realtors (NAR) announced Wednesday that home contract signings rose 6.1% in March, the largest increase since December 2023.

"Home buyers are acutely sensitive to even minor fluctuations in mortgage rates," said Lawrence Yun, the NAR's chief economist. "While contract signings are not a guarantee of eventual closings, the solid rise in pending home sales implies a sizable build-up of potential homebuyers, fueled by ongoing job growth."
Yun's forward looking take is an optimistic one, as long-term mortgage rates have surged in recent weeks, likely giving homebuyers pause.
